: Hodaka actively chooses to save Hina, even though it means Tokyo will remain flooded indefinitely.
: Director Makoto Shinkai intended this as a message to a younger generation. He argues that today's youth are inheriting a world already in chaos (economically and environmentally), and it is unfair to ask them to sacrifice their own happiness to "fix" a system they didn't break. (Weathering With You) is far more than a typical teenage romance; it is a defiant, somewhat "selfish" anthem that prioritizes individual happiness over societal expectations. While its predecessor, Your Name , focused on a miracle that saved everyone, this film explores the weight of personal choice in a world that feels increasingly broken. The Core Conflict: Individual vs. Collective
: Hina, as a "Sunshine Girl," is expected to give her life to restore Tokyo’s weather.
